Overview of Color Proportion Testing
When assessing the graphic comfort and access of a gaming platform’s online layout, comprehending color proportion testing is vital. A contrast ratio measures the disparity in luminance between the darkest and lightest elements on your display. For ideal player interaction, it’s crucial to keep a ratio of at least 4.5:1 for standard text and 3:1 for big text. In an innovation-driven space like digital gaming, ensuring these standards enhances usability for all players, including those with visual impairments. Frequently Asked Questions
What Is the Optimal Contrast Ratio for Web Accessibility?
The ideal contrast ratio for web accessibility typically ranges from 4.5:1 for standard text to 3:1 for bigger text. Ensuring these ratios improves readability and supports inclusivity for users with visual impairments.
